The title compound, NH 4 ScF 4 , is an addition to the AM F 4 family of layered perovskite‐like structures. The structure consists of a two‐dimensional array of corner‐sharing ScF 6 octa­hedra, which produces anionic sheets of stoichiometry [ScF 4 ] − stacked along the c axis. The layers are separated by charge‐balancing ammonium cations, which hydrogen bond to the apical F atoms of adjacent layers. This structure may be viewed as a `single‐layer' fluoride analogue of the Dion–Jacobson family of oxides.
